    Description
    This introductory survey course focuses on the history, perception, and development of design during the Twentieth Century. The students will develop an understanding of the evolution and role of the Modern Movement and how it affects society. The students will explore the evaluation criteria of two-dimensional and three-dimensional design while examining examples of architecture, industrial, graphic, fashion, and interior design. The students will be introduced to influential Twentieth Century design figures and their work.
